
The Weta Cave is a retail store and museum located in Wellington, New Zealand. The museum/shop is located at the front of the Weta Workshop, world renowned for creating the props used in the Lord of the Rings film series.
Inside the ‘cave’ you’ll find a number of authentic props from the Lord of the Rings and Hobbit film series. Replicas of some of some of the more popular props from the films are also available to buy along with other memorabilia and collectibles based on the famous films.
Tours are also available that offer a more in depth and behind the scenes look at the work that goes into creating and crafting the highly detailed props that are on display in the museum/shop.
The Weta Cave is located a 20-minute drive from the Wellington CBD, parking around the site is limited so consider using public transport. If using public transport, the number 2 Miramar bus is your best option, stopping at stop number 6240 on Darlington Road which is short 250 meter walk to the cave.
